## Deployment

The Pinlet address autocomplete widget ships as a static bundle served from our Quarrow edge nodes. Build with `make bundle`, then push to staging and smoke-test the suggestion dropdown in at least two locales. Promotion to production is automatic after approval. Before your first deploy, set the environment using the configuration values listed below.

config for yahof-tajop:
zorath:
  pin: 7493
  metrics_host: metrics.zorath.tolvaqsys.internal
  tenant: praiel
  seal: seal_fd9cd4f1

## Service Accounts & Hot Reloading

Heads up, plugin folks: the Glimmerpatch config service hot-reloads your plugin settings without a restart, but only if your service account is subscribed to the reload channel. Subscribing takes one call and sticks until revoked. To get your account wired up, authenticate against the channel endpoint with the key below.

app token of fajop-fahif = qvz4-AnML

Alert: GarageSense occupancy feed stale

The occupancy feed for the Hallowmere garage network has not updated in over 10 minutes. Downstream signage at affected sites will show stale counts. Usual causes: sensor gateway reboot loop or a stuck ingest consumer. Check consumer lag first; restart only if lag exceeds 5k messages. Triage steps are on the internal page below.

operations page: https://jenkins.torvadyn.local/build/deploy/display/pages/611247f0a622ae80

Q: How does rate limiting work in the Corvander gateway, and what do I do if the limiter config vault locks? A: Limits are per-service tokens, refreshed every 60 seconds from the Quillbase store. Overrides require editing the sealed config, which auto-locks after three failed attempts. Wait ten minutes, then use the recovery flow — it validates your session, then asks for the team passphrase. For continuity, that passphrase is noted just below.

vault phrase of fahip-bagag = drudor-ulays-zoreth-fenir-rusiel-jorir-ulair-joreth-ulavan-ralael